Chad Knight was the difference in the game. While Amity ace, Max Scheps, struggled with his command, Knight pounded the strike zone. Amity was unable to hit anything solid, as Knight worked the corners of the plate and mixed his pitches very well. Staples also did a great job working into hitter's counts and were able to capitalize on those opportunities. Congrats to the Wreckers.

I was there @huskymedic. Fitton did not enter the game. He was up in the pen a number of times midway through the game. He was coming in if Knight got in any trouble. Give Knight after he hit the HR, he seemed to find a second wind on the mound. He was reeling the inning prior and it looked like Amity was going to get to him. He regrouped and was brilliant the rest of the way.
